Nettet5. apr. 2024 · To record it as an expense, please follow the steps below: Click on the + New icon then select Expense. In the Payee field, select the supplier which in your case, is the HMRC. Select the account you used to pay for the expense in the Payment account field. In the Payment date field, enter the date for the expense. Nettet26. apr. 2024 · HMRC launched its online claim service and portal for the Coronavirus Job Retention Scheme (CJRS) on 20th April 2024 and the online portal was updated on 11th November to allow new claims on the extended CJRS. Employers can continue to make existing claims or make new claims for employees who have previously been …
